I lost tack of time on the fermentation time of a batch of Nutbrown Ale. It has been in the fermenter since 12/10/2011. Should I expect any problems. The temp has been consistently between 66 and 70 degrees.
 
Letting it set that long is probably better than if you had followed the kit instructions. I always let mine sit in the fermenter for 3-4 weeks.
